Regular attendance at training and drills plays a critical role in maintaining skill proficiency and enhancing coordination among firefighters. The nature of firefighting demands not only technical skills but also teamwork and the ability to respond effectively under pressure.

Frequent training sessions ensure that firefighters remain sharp in their skills—practicing everything from deploying hoses to executing rescue techniques—which is essential for their performance during emergency situations. Additionally, these drills provide opportunities for firefighters to work together, fostering teamwork and improving coordination. Since many firefighting tasks require precise timing and collaboration, consistent training helps ensure that all team members understand their roles and can act seamlessly when it matters most.

Being proficient and coordinated not only increases individual and team effectiveness but also greatly enhances safety for both firefighters and the public they serve. This teamwork is fundamental, especially during complex or high-risk situations, where the ability to function as a cohesive unit can determine the outcome of an operation.
